1,app和app后台通信一般都用http协议; , 2,长连接(一直连接着):socket和websocket, 短连接(需要时才通信):http 3,app一般以HTTP的形式调用后端提供的API:输入,输出,功能 后端返回给API的格式:JSON(轻量级的数据交换格式),XML(允许用户对自己的标记语言进行定义的源语言,适合万维网的传输,),大多数API以JSON作为数据返回结构(JSON省流量) 例:app一般以HTTP的形式调用后端提供的API接口获取用户信息,服务器以JSON格式返回用户信息的数据 4,app原理图一般用Axure制作 5,在线测试API接口:API接口管理网站,www.sosoapi.com 和Swagge-UI,API不能返回NULL值 6,数据库:Redis,MongoDB(网站数据,大尺寸,低价值的数据),MySQ